I am the leader of the Dragonpunk Scales and Sails Company that owns that island shown above. We have over 15 players(not 4) currently and are growing and actively recruiting for more players. I hear you on some of this, but we claimed the island for the city building, laws, trading, and taxation systems in game or coming very soon. Claiming land is a part of the game and we are active, and growing.

We will not apologize for claiming the entire island, and we will not give it up without a huge fight.   We will use all of it and more than likely end up with more land on other islands later.  I do feel for you that you are not able to find a location, but with the claim flag changes coming later tonight, you will probably find something soon.  That is if a company does not log in for 3 days, you can claim their land, their boats, and buildings that were left in the claimed area within 30 minutes of challenging the claim.

Some games came up with a major (Star wars galaxies) which was a profession on his own , building cities , decorations , upgarding cities and his limits by the same time , everything could be done way better than what it is now , I'm on my way trying to get a land pretty soon but reading all this is really not cool so far !
It should be 1 player - 1 flag  and that's it , if you want to play alone fair enough with one flag you have space to do so .
If you want to play as a company then it should be different as it is now , either as Evolver said above , a spoil timer for non active flag , either by the way of a set number of flag by company crew or even through a profession as mentioned above , a kind of governor that increase land size through levels .
